CÉ LA VI Singapore

CÉ LA VI offers panoramic views over Marina Bay from Level 57 at Marina Bay Sands making it an ideal Valentine’s weekend meal. Whether you go on February 13, 14, or even 15, expect a polished Modern Asian menu with luxe dishes and elegant desserts, alongside refreshing cocktails and wines. Perfect no matter the time of day!
Camille

Camille is another top romantic restaurant, offering intimate French Japanese fine dining, in a secluded Sentosa hilltop. Opt to dine inside the beautiful restaurant or else on a dreamy outdoor terrace surrounded by one thousand flickering candles and flowers, paired with panoramic views. Perfect for couples who want a Valentine’s night that feels both luxurious and deeply personal. Definitely, you could have a quick kiss here.
KOMA

Singapore’s most iconic Japanese restaurant is a wonderful place for a Valentine’s Day meal. Be transported to Kyoto at this multi-sensory dining experience which features a passageway of orange arches, a Japanese bell, a reflecting pool, and a cool foot bridge. The food and drinks are just as special as the interior too. Definitely, one of the best Valentine’s Day restaurants in Singapore.
Royal Albatross

Why not book one of Singapore’s most romantic dinner cruises aboard the luxurious Tall Ship? The award-winning cruise ship is offering multi-course sunset sessions throughout Valentine’s week from February 11 to 15, 2026. SKAI

Celebrate love with your favourite person on Level 70 of the Swissôtel The Stamford Hotel this Valentine’s weekend. Running from February 13 to 15, SKAI presents a 4-course Chef’s Tasting Menu for couples, with optional wine pairings and stunning skyline views. In fact, it’s the highest restaurant in Singapore.
DUSK @ Mount Faber Peak

Dusk is another top pick for Valentine’s Day 2026 in Singapore. Perched 100 metres above sea level, and boasting spectacular sunset views across Sentosa, this alfresco dining spot surrounded by lush rainforest is unbeatable. Enjoy a modern European menu with Asian influences, alongside curated wines and signature cocktails. Specifically, there will be a dedicated Valentine’s experience on Feb 13 and 14.
L’Amo Bistrò del Mare Singapore

This gorgeous new Italian restaurant from Dubai, now hidden at Fort Canning, combines an elegant Mediterranean coastal design in secluded, resort-like atmosphere. The soft tones, sun-dappled interiors, and an outdoor terrace make it ideal for dates. Meanwhile, live piano performances add a cinematic touch while you indulge in exquisite Italian fare. Particularly, there’ll be 5-course dinner deals for Valentine’s Day 2026.
VUE

Mark the most romantic day of the year at one of Singapore’s top rooftop bars. On February 13 and 14, VUE invites guests to enjoy a luxurious 4-course menu featuring South African abalone, Korean golden flounder, decadent beef numbers, and more. Prices begin at $588+ per couple. Otherwise, you could just enjoy the views from the bar for Valentine’s weekend.
